What is a Private ADHD Assessment?
A private ADHD assessment is a thorough assessment performed outside of the general public health care system. This service is typically provided by qualified experts, such as psychologists or psychiatrist focusing on ADHD. A private assessment can be especially helpful for those who either dream to prevent prolonged waiting lists in the public system or prefer a more tailored technique.
Secret Components of the Assessment
A private ADHD assessment typically consists of several parts:

Initial Consultation: This is the very first conference with a clinician where the private shares their history, experiences, and factors for looking for an evaluation.

Standardized Questionnaires: The clinician might ask the private to submit self-report surveys and score scales that assess ADHD signs.

Scientific Interview: A detailed interview allows the clinician to collect details about the person's biography, work and academic performance, relationships, and any other mental health issues.

Additional Assessments: Depending on the clinician's discretion, cognitive screening or other psychological assessments might be conducted to dismiss other issues or comorbid conditions.

Feedback Session: Once the assessment is complete, the clinician offers a feedback session to go over the findings and any prospective recommendations for treatment or assistance.

Treatment Options Following Diagnosis
Once identified, adults with ADHD can explore a series of treatment choices, consisting of:

Medication: Stimulants (e.g., Adderall, Ritalin) and non-stimulants (e.g., Strattera) prevail medications used to manage symptoms.

Therapy: Cognitive-behavioral treatment (CBT) is frequently advised and can help individuals establish coping techniques.

Training: ADHD training provides practical support particular to managing everyday jobs and improving organizational skills.

Support system: Engaging with others who have comparable experiences can provide recognition and motivation for people with ADHD.
FAQs1. Just how much does a private ADHD assessment cost?
The cost of private ADHD assessments differs extensively depending on the practitioner and area. Usually, assessments can range from ₤ 500 to ₤ 2,000.
2. How long does the assessment process take?
Normally, the whole assessment procedure, from the preliminary assessment to the feedback session, can take anywhere from a few weeks to a month, depending on scheduling and complexity.
3. Will my insurance cover the assessment?
Numerous private medical insurance prepares cover assessments, however it is important to contact the insurance company beforehand to figure out protection specifics.
4. What if I am not detected with ADHD?
Not getting a diagnosis of ADHD can still be advantageous. The assessment may expose other underlying issues or mental health conditions that can be addressed through different treatment avenues.
